The Issue

Having a blast at Memorial games in Edmond, OK, is more than just a tradition—it's a way of life. We all remember those electrifying moments when the crowd roars, voices echo across the field, and our team feels the energy surging from the stands—but something is missing. Without speakers, the atmosphere doesn't reach its full potential and neither does our support for the team.

The Memorial Dogpound has been incredibly passionate and relentless in cheering our team. However, enthusiasm sometimes isn’t loud enough to spread the true spirit without the amplification of sound. Being part of the Dogpound, I’ve seen firsthand how much more we could lift our team and fellow spectators with a proper sound system.

Currently, the lack of speaker use restricts us, limiting the unity and excitement that makes student sections so unique. This isn’t just about noise; this is about rallying together, creating a sense of community, and showing our team that we stand behind them in full force.

There’s a simple action that can make a massive impact: allowing the Memorial Dogpound to use speakers at every game. This doesn’t mean an unyielding cacophony; it means responsible, regulated use that enhances the experience for everyone without overshadowing other activities.

Consider the facts: events with amplified sound can boost morale by over 30% based on studies from sports psychology experts. Schools that incorporate organized cheering through speakers see not only increased game attendance but also a noticeable rise in student participation. This shows that sound can be strategically utilized to improve school spirit and community bonding.

Our team gives their all on the field, and it’s only fair that we give our all from the stands. Sound amplification is the bridge between the players on the field and their supporters in the stands, and it’s vital that we could use it responsibly to heighten the game-day experience.

Please support this petition to let Memorial Dogpound utilize speakers. By signing, you’re not just amplifying our voices but also amplifying the bond we have with our team—making every game memorable for everyone involved.
